It's 3.5, but I like the Belt of Battle. A small boost to initiative, and the potential for a variety of different types of extra actions in a round (move, standard, or full round) a very limited times a day lets you have fun with all sorts of action economy AND resource management.
Boots of Speed are nice too. An extra attack or 30 feet boost of speed 10 times a day is nice.
Hmmm....I just realized that 3.5 Spell Compendium ranger spell, Swift Haste, is pretty much the spell version of Boots of Speed! Neat!
Necklaces of Fireballs are a fun way to give some bang to someone who usually bashes.
